I cannot attest to the culinary quality of this grass, but my two fat cats assure me it is quite fine.
More than a few of the cat crass products I have bought don’t sprout or get moldy in a week. This grass lasts a long time (as long as you poke holes in the bottom of the container as instructed). Poke holes and twist the point of your knife so they don’t seal up. That way you can water it once a week without it souring.
I secure the bowl to a saucer with plastic tape to keep it in one place since both my cats pull up shoots then eat them.
